What Is a Speed Limiter?

A speed limiter is a device or software installed on an e-bike that caps the maximum speed the motor can assist you in reaching. This limit is usually set between 15 and 20 miles per hour (24 to 32 kilometers per hour), depending on the region and the type of e-bike. The purpose of the speed limiter is to keep the e-bike within legal speed limits for electric-assisted bicycles. It ensures that the bike remains classified as an e-bike and not as a motor vehicle, which would require a license and insurance.

How Does a Speed Limiter Work?

Speed limiters on e-bikes work by controlling the amount of power the motor delivers once a certain speed is reached. The limiter is connected to the bike’s computer system, and when the bike reaches the preset speed, the motor will either reduce its output or stop providing assistance altogether. You can still pedal to go faster, but the motor won’t help beyond the set speed.

Why Do E-Bikes Have Speed Limiters?

There are several reasons why e-bikes come with speed limiters:

  • Safety: Speed limiters help prevent accidents by keeping the bike’s speed within a manageable range. This is especially important for new riders or those who may not be accustomed to handling a bike at high speeds.
  • Legal Compliance: In many countries, e-bikes are classified as bicycles as long as they stay within certain speed limits. Exceeding these limits can change the classification, subjecting the bike to different regulations, such as requiring a license, registration, and insurance.
  • Battery Efficiency: Keeping the speed within a certain range helps conserve battery life. The faster you go, the more power the motor consumes, which can reduce the distance you can travel on a single charge.

The Process of Removing a Speed Limiter

While the idea of removing a speed limiter might seem appealing, it’s essential to understand what this process involves. Removing the limiter is not as simple as flipping a switch; it often requires technical knowledge and the right tools. Here’s a general overview of what the process might involve:

  • Accessing the Controller: The speed limiter is usually part of the bike’s controller, which is the system that manages the motor. You may need to remove parts of the bike, such as the battery or casing, to access the controller.
  • Modifying the Software: Some speed limiters are software-based, meaning you’ll need to connect the bike to a computer and use special software to alter the settings. This step can be complex and may void your warranty.
  • Disconnecting or Bypassing the Limiter: In some cases, you might be able to disconnect or bypass the limiter by cutting a wire or altering the electrical circuit. This approach requires a good understanding of electronics and the specific bike model.

Risks of Removing the Speed Limiter

While removing the speed limiter might give you the thrill of going faster, it comes with several risks:

  • Legal Issues: Removing the speed limiter can change the legal classification of your e-bike. In many places, this means your bike would no longer be considered a bicycle, and you could face fines or legal trouble if caught riding it without the proper registration and insurance.
  • Safety Concerns: E-bikes are designed with speed limiters to keep you safe. Removing the limiter increases the risk of accidents, as the bike might become harder to control at higher speeds. The brakes and tires may not be designed to handle the increased speed, leading to potential failures.
  • Warranty Void: Most e-bike manufacturers will void your warranty if you tamper with the speed limiter. This means any future repairs or issues that arise will be at your own expense.
  • Reduced Battery Life: Removing the speed limiter may cause your motor to work harder, draining the battery more quickly. This can result in shorter rides and increased wear and tear on the battery, leading to costly replacements.
